Jan 26, 2021 · For the lines to be parallel, they must have the same slope. For them to be perpendicular, they must have the negative reciprocal as a slope. Therefore the slope is neither the same nor negative reciprocal, so the answer is neither. In these case, the slopes are the inverse reciprocal of each other thus the lines are perpendicular. Unlike parallel lines, perpendicular lines do intersect. Their intersection forms a right, or 90-degree, angle. ... As with parallel lines, we can determine whether two lines are perpendicular by comparing their slopes, assuming that the lines are neither horizontal nor perpendicular. Given any two distinct lines, we are now able to quickly determine whether the lines are parallel to each other, perpendicular to ...Now, let's determine whether the following two lines are parallel, perpendicular, or neither: Line 1: 2x=y−10; Line 2: y=−2x+5. Begin by finding the slopes of lines 1 and 2. 2x+10=y−10+10. 2x+10=y. The slope of the first line is 2. y=−2x+5. The slope of the second line is -2. By definition, parallel lines are two lines on the same plane that never intersect. The letters N and Z contain pairs of parallel lines. When determining if two lines are parallel or perpendicular, the slope is the key. So we can say this: When a line is perpendicular to two lines on the plane (where they intersect), it is perpendicular to the plane. It will also be perpendicular to all lines on the plane that intersect there.
